在信息爆炸的时代,如何快速有效地获取和处理数据成为了每个工作者的必备技能。无论是在职场还是在日常生活中,我们常常需要处理关键词、筛选信息、提取数据等等。尤其是对于需要优化网站内容、进行市场调查、或是分析社交媒体趋势的人来说,拥有一个高效的关键词查询工具尤为重要。今天,我将为大家详细介绍如何利用Excel制作一个简单实用的关键词查询工具,助你轻松掌握数据处理的技巧。
一、工具准备
在开始动手之前,你需要确保你的电脑上安装了Microsoft Excel。推荐使用Excel 2016或更新版本,以便使用一些新的功能和公式。如果你没有Excel也可以使用一些免费的在线表格工具,尽管在某些功能上可能会有所限制。
二、明确需求
在制作工具之前,首先要明确你的需求与目标:
1. 关键词来源:你需要处理哪些关键词?是从某个网站抓取的,还是自己整理的?

2. 数据来源:你要查询的数据存储在什么地方?是另一个Excel文件,数据库,还是网页?
3. 查询目的:你希望通过这些关键词查询到哪些信息?是销售数据、流量数据,还是竞争对手的分析?
三、搭建Excel框架
1. 创建数据表:打开Excel,新建一个工作簿。将第一行作为标题行,输入相关字段,例如“关键词”、“查询结果”等等。在一个单元格中输入预定义的关键词,以供查询使用。
2. 输入数据源:创建另一个工作表或在同一工作表中插入一个区域,用于存放你需要查询的数据。确保数据整洁,按照字段分类。
四、使用Excel函数进行查询
现在,我们来利用Excel中的一些强大函数,实现关键词的查询功能。
1. VLOOKUP函数
`VLOOKUP`是Excel中用得最多的查找函数之一,可以根据关键词从数据源中提取相关信息。
示例:
假设你的关键词在A列,数据源在另一个工作表(命名为“数据源”)的A列,而你希望提取数据源B列的内容。
在“查询结果”列的第一个单元格中输入如下公式:
```excel
=VLOOKUP(A2, '数据源'!A:B, 2, FALSE)
```
这个公式会查找A2单元格的关键词,并返回“数据源”工作表中对应的B列数据。
2. IFERROR函数
为了处理可能出现的错误(例如找不到关键词),我们可以结合`IFERROR`函数,使得查询结果更加友好。
更新上面的公式如下:
```excel
=IFERROR(VLOOKUP(A2, '数据源'!A:B, 2, FALSE), "未找到")
```
在没有找到匹配的情况下,该公式会返回“未找到”。
五、优化工具
1. 下拉列表
如果你希望确保关键词输入的准确性,可以为关键词列创建一个下拉列表。选中关键词单元格,选择“数据”->“数据验证”->“数据验证”,设置允许为“序列”,然后输入可选的关键词。这将有效减少错误输入的可能性。
2. 条件格式化
为了更直观地查看查询结果,你可以使用条件格式化功能。例如,你可以将查询结果为“未找到”的单元格用红色标记,以引起注意。
六、使用宏实现自动化(可选)
如果你熟悉VBA(Visual Basic for Applications),可以考虑写一个简单的宏,来自动化关键词查询的过程。虽然这一步骤对初学者来说可能稍显复杂,但一旦掌握,可以大大提高工作效率。
简单的VBA代码示范:
1. 按 `Alt + F11` 打开VBA编辑器,插入一个新的模块。
2. 输入如下代码:
```vba
Sub 查询关键词()
Dim ws1 As Worksheet
Dim ws2 As Worksheet
Dim rng As Range
Dim c As Range
Set ws1 = ThisWorkbook.Sheets("关键词") ' 关键词工作表
Set ws2 = ThisWorkbook.Sheets("数据源") ' 数据源工作表
Set rng = ws1.Range("A2:A" & ws1.Cells(ws1.Rows.Count, "A").End(xlUp).Row)
For Each c In rng
c.Offset(0, 1).Value = Application.WorksheetFunction.VLookup(c.Value, ws2.Range("A:B"), 2, False)
Next c
End Sub
```
3. 关闭VBA编辑器后,你可以在Excel中通过“开发工具”面板运行这个宏。
七、总结
通过以上步骤,你就可以轻松地制作出一个功能强大的Excel关键词查询工具。这不仅可以帮助你提高工作效率,还能让你在数据处理中游刃有余。无论是进行市场调研、网站优化,还是分析竞争对手的数据,一款简单的查询工具都能为你带来极大的便利。
希望这篇教程能够帮助到想要学习数据处理的你,如果你在制作过程中遇到任何问题,欢迎随时与我交流!探索更多的Excel技巧,成为数据处理的达人吧!
还没有评论,来说两句吧...